

Mary was born June 12, 1964 in Apex, NC to Jack Ronald and Ann Goggio Bullock. She was a graduate of Apex High School and lived in Apex throughout her life.
Mary studied drafting at Wake Technical Community College and spent her career in the field on a variety of civil, mechanical, electrical, and structural projects.
She was artistically gifted and creative. It seemed she could effortlessly create beautiful paintings and used her skills to highlight items with painted trims and designs. She enjoyed most any type of craftwork. She was a skilled crocheter and produced many beautiful afghans and other items which were most often given away to others.
While Mary is now absent from the body, she is present with the Lord (2 Corinthians 5:8) as God has promised for those who have trusted Christ as their Savior, as she had.
She was preceded in death by her parents, maternal and paternal grandparents, and her beloved Aunt Peggy Cooper.
Mary is survived by her sisters, Vicki Howard and husband, Ed; Rhonda Cordeiro and husband, Thomas; Shannon Banks and husband, Kevin; and her niece and nephews, Mattilyn Banks, Nate Banks, and Brandyn Sanders.
A private graveside service will be held Saturday, August 28, 2021 at Salem Baptist Church Cemetery.
